Great Books Great Teachers

Since 2003, the Foundation has recognized extraordinary K-12 educators with the Great Books Great Teachers award. Nominated by their colleagues, Great Teachers exemplify the highest standards of leading Great Books programs. From kindergarten through high school, Great Teachers transform their classrooms into engaging learning environments where students thrive and make dramatic gains in essential literacy skills.

Every spring the Foundation commends the work of Great Teachers by inviting them to Chicago for a weekend celebration. Teachers attend an awards dinner in their honor and are the Foundation's special guests at Great Books Chicago, an annual event for Great Books enthusiasts that includes participating in Shared Inquiry™ discussions and enjoying a variety of cultural activities at Chicago theaters, museums, and architectural landmarks.
